Retell AI Agent Builder
A full-stack web application for creating, managing, and testing AI-powered voice agents for logistics operations. Built to automate driver check-ins, load tracking, and emergency handling through conversational voice calls.
Demo
Overview
This project demonstrates a production-ready integration with Retell AI to build conversational voice agents. The platform enables logistics companies to automate routine driver communications while maintaining the ability to handle emergencies and edge cases gracefully.
Key capabilities:
- Create and manage multiple voice agents with custom conversation prompts
- Trigger voice calls directly from the browser
- Inject dynamic variables (driver name, load number, etc.) into conversations
- Extract structured data from calls (ETAs, locations, status updates)
- Track call history with full transcripts

Data flow:
- Users create/configure agents through the React dashboard
- Backend stores configurations and syncs with Retell AI
- Calls are triggered from the browser using Retell's client SDK
- Retell AI handles voice synthesis, transcription, and conversation flow
- Webhooks notify the backend of call events and extracted data
- Call results are stored in Supabase for history and analysis

Voice Agent Configuration
Agents are configured with logistics-optimized defaults:
- Voice: Professional male voice (11labs-Adrian)
- Model: GPT-4o-mini via conversation flow
- Responsiveness: 0.8 (fast reactions for natural conversation)
- Backchannel: Enabled with 0.5 frequency (active listening cues)
- STT Mode: Accurate (handles noisy truck environments)
- Boosted Keywords: POD, BOL, lumper, detention, ETA, mile marker, etc.
